Several powerful forces are driving the phenomenal growth of the collaborative robot market. Firstly, the rising need for increased manufacturing efficiency and productivity is a major catalyst. Cobots offer a solution for streamlining processes and increasing output without requiring extensive retooling or major factory overhauls. Secondly, the growing prevalence of labor shortages across numerous industries is pushing businesses to automate tasks previously performed by humans. Cobots fill this gap effectively, allowing companies to maintain or even increase production levels while mitigating labor constraints. Thirdly, the decreasing cost of cobot technology itself is making these robots more accessible to a wider range of businesses, particularly smaller enterprises that previously found traditional automation solutions too expensive. The ongoing advancements in art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) are also playing a crucial role. AI-powered cobots can handle more complex tasks and adapt to changing production environments more readily. Finally, the increasing focus on worker safety is driving demand for collaborative robots, as their inherent design minimizes the risk of workplace injuries associated with traditional industrial robots. The overall trend reflects a move towards a more collaborative and human-centric approach to industrial automation.
Despite the considerable growth potential, the cobot market faces several challenges. One significant hurdle is the perceived lack of awareness and understanding of the technology among potential users. Many businesses are still unfamiliar with the capabilities of cobots and their advantages over traditional industrial robots. This lack of awareness can hinder adoption rates. Furthermore, the initial investment cost, although decreasing, can still be a barrier to entry for some smaller companies. Concerns about data security and the potential risks associated with integrating cobots into existing production systems are also contributing factors. The complexity of integrating cobots into existing workflows and the need for specialized training for employees can further limit adoption. Another challenge lies in the ongoing need for advancements in cobot technology to address complex tasks and adapt to diverse operating environments. Achieving sufficient accuracy and repeatability in complex scenarios, while maintaining the collaborative aspect, remains an area of ongoing research and development. Finally, the standardization of safety regulations and protocols for cobots is still evolving, creating some uncertainty and potentially slowing down adoption in certain sectors.
The collaborative robot market is witnessing substantial growth across various geographical regions and industry segments. However, several areas are poised to dominate in the coming years:
North America: This region is expected to lead the market due to high levels of automation adoption, a robust manufacturing sector, and a strong focus on innovation. The presence of major cobot manufacturers and a highly developed technology ecosystem contribute to its leading position.
Europe: Europe also shows significant potential for growth, driven by increasing automation across industries like automotive, electronics, and food and beverage. Stringent safety regulations, however, might slightly curb the rate of market expansion compared to regions with less stringent regulations.
Asia-Pacific: This region exhibits tremendous growth potential, largely fueled by rapid industrialization, particularly in China, Japan, and South Korea. The vast manufacturing base and the growing need for automation in these countries drive significant demand for cobots.
Segments: The automotive and electronics sectors are currently leading the adoption of cobots due to their high degree of automation and the suitability of cobots for tasks such as assembly, material handling, and quality inspection. The healthcare and food & beverage industries are also emerging as key segments with significant growth potential, given the demand for increased hygiene, safety, and precision in these fields. These sectors are becoming significant market drivers as cobots are increasingly used for tasks such as surgical assistance, laboratory automation, and food handling.
In summary, the North American and Asian markets are leading the way in terms of volume adoption, with the automotive and electronics industries representing the largest segment share in the forecast period.
